Affection to Rent releases their highly anticipated follow-up single, ‘Cathedral’, via AWAL.
After months of standout performances at festivals and support slots, Affection to Rent return to the spotlight for their debut headline show on Saturday, 15th November 2025 with special guests Stratford Rise.
‘Cathedral’ follows their debut single ‘If We Fail’, which was crowned 2FM’s Track of the Week with Dan Hegarty, gained multiple plays across National and Dublin radio.
Highlights from 2025 include supporting Gurriers and Snooper, alongside appearances at major Irish and UK festivals such as All Together Now and The Great Escape.
They return to the main stage this November with brand new music, set for release very soon.
Affection to Rent is thrilled to connect with its rapidly growing audience, built through a year of relentless performances on the live music circuit.
